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06783071251 36 760232753 4039553880 30871
15 99
15 99
71886 346918908 7636 863
All about undefined
Interested in learning more?
15 99
71886 346918908 7636 863
See more
859 853266140 61775410
1688526788 4411411981 022
See more
341 696605920 730637635
203932 836349 251763
See more